Knight Frank has recruited Nick Madden as an associate to its residential development team, based in Stratford-upon-Avon.
Madden joins from independent Oxfordshire consultancy Green & Co, where he specialised in strategic development land.
At Knight Frank he will advise clients on development, site acquisition and disposals across the central region, spanning Warwickshire, Worcestershire, North Oxfordshire, Gloucestershire, Northamptonshire and Bedfordshire.
He will be responsible for identifying sites, sourcing development partners and supporting options, promotion agreements and subject-to-planning deals through to outright freehold purchases.
Jonathan Wish, head of central residential development at Knight Frank, said: “Knight Frank has ambitious growth plans over the next few years, and Nick brings an invaluable set of skills and experiences to our central residential development offering.”
Earlier this year, Knight Frank unveiled plans to grow its regional residential development business by 50% over the next five years.
